CNBC: Luxury spending drops amid anti-corruption

(Agencies) Updated: 2014-02-20 13:39

China's luxury market, which was growing at least 20 percent a year, is quietly imploding as a result of the ongoing crackdown on corruption, CNBC reported.

Luxury sales are now expected to remain flat or grow just a few percent this year. And the problem is likely to get worse, according to the report.

The once luxury-obsessed Chinese consumers are getting a bit of logo fatigue when buying everything from wine to bags.
